Gunblood western shootout. Compete against nine computer opponents in wild west gunslinger battles. Cowboy gun duels with four bonus rounds. Free western quick draw game. High scores are based on accuracy, speed, and your life remaining after each round.

Instructions for Gunblood

1) Select 'Start Game' and choose a character from the character select screen.

2) Begin the round by placing your cursor over your gun barrel located at the lower left-hand corner of the game screen.

3) The cursor must remain over the barrel during the countdown or the game will become paused.

4) When the countdown reaches 'FIRE', aim with the mouse and shoot by clicking the mouse button.
